2016 CHEVROLET MALIBU Recalled by General Motors, LLC — SEAT BELTS:CRITICAL FASTENERS

Dealers will inspect and tighten the rear seat belt retractors, as necessary,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ed on September 17, 2021. Owners may contact Chevrolet customer service at 1-800-222-1020 and Cadillac customer service at 1-800-458-8006. GM's number for this recall is N212333380.

Affected Products

2016 CHEVROLET MALIBU. General Motors, LLC (GM) is recalling certain 2016-2021 Chevrolet Malibu and 2019-2021 Cadillac XT4 vehicles. The rear seat belt retractors may be improperly secured with loose or missing fasteners.

Why Was This Recalled?

An improperly secured seat belt retractor may not function properly in a crash, increasing the risk of injury.
